Landscape design
The walk path next to the Rumah Kayu canteen that connects to several campus facilities has several problems such as poor maintenance, not considering student needs, lack of security and comfort, no lighting, and minimal use of green open space around it. In addition to being less attractive and not maximizing the existing potential, the lack of appropriate Green Open Space for student social activities is also the basis for the design of this park. It is hoped that the design of this park will be a place for students and an identity for the campus.
Named the student reflection park is to meet the needs of students as well as being a place of reflection for students. The walkpath is designed to meander so that users can feel the environment with changing views while walking which is expected to increase students' sensitivity to the environment around them.
The materials used are sustainable materials that support net zero that pay attention to embodied energy such as geoporous asphalt developed by ITB or Eco Paving, Rubber Floor, Reflective Stone, concrete and wood.
Several plants were selected based on their functions and benefits in each category, such as mosquito repellent plants, fragrant plants, beautiful bushes and shrubs, and green grass.
